WBO orders Andrade v Alimkhanuly purse bid


3KingsBoxing had previously reported that the WBO ordered a match between WBO world middleweight champion Demetrius “Boo Boo” Andrade (31-0, 19 KOs) and Janibek “Qazak Style” Alimkhanuly (11-0, 7 KOs). The move was done after Alimkhanuly manager Egis Klimas petitioned the sanctioning body to name Alimkhanuly their mandatory challenger.

NO DEAL REACHED

At that time, they had twenty days to agree, or the fight would go to a purse bid. We now have an update on the proceedings. Neither party was able to agree to a deal. So, on November 21, the WBO ordered the bout to go to a purse bid. That purse bid will take place on January 15, 2022, with the starting bid being $200,000.

Andrade is coming off a second-round stoppage over Jason Quigley on November 19. The champ wants a unification bout with WBC world 160-pound champ Jermall Charlo and IBF world middleweight champion Gennady Golovkin. So far, neither man has expressed a serious interest in fighting the 33-year-old southpaw.

Alimkhanuly’s last bout was an eighth-round TKO over former two-time world middleweight titleholder Hassan N’Dam on November 19. With only eleven professional fights, the 28-year-old has been moved very quickly by Klimas. However, he’s been very impressive and already looks to have the skills and composure to compete at the world championship level.

WHO LANDS THE FIGHT

Andrade is with Matchroom Promotions while Alimkhanuly is with Top Rank. How hard will both promotional entities push to secure the bout? If Matchroom wins the purse bid, Andrade v Alimkhanuly will air on the DAZN streaming service. Should Top Rank wins out, the contest would air on one of the ESPN platforms.
